Currently the dialog cannot be opened without placing the dialog in the component template. For some scenarios like confirm dialogs, providing a service that creates the dialog is more convenient.
This comes up fairly often. Unlike React Router, it is not immediately obvious how to add React Bootstrap because it needs its own CSS. So I think it’s worth documenting this here (even though we ...